1. Our Core Privacy Philosophy: Local Storage


The Zippy Invoices generator operates primarily using local browser storage. This means that the sensitive business data you type into the generator—including your clients' names, addresses, invoice amounts, line items, and your own bank remittance details—is saved directly to the hard drive of the device you are using.


This data never touches our servers, is never transmitted to our databases, and cannot be seen, accessed, or sold by us. If you clear your browser's cache or switch to a new computer, your local profile will reset, because we do not hold a cloud backup of your generated invoices.
